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ration National Helpline
If you or someone you know is struggling with drug misuse, the SAMHSA National Helpline offers free guidance. Trained professionals are available around the clock to provide information about treatment options. You can contact them at 1-800-662-HELP (4357).

Reach out *Crisis Text Line*
If you're feeling overwhelmed or down, know that you're not alone. Crisis Text Line is a free and get more info confidential service available 24/7 to provide support through text message. Just text HOME to 741741 and connect with a trained crisis counselor who can listen, offer guidance, and help you find resources in your area. They're there for you, no matter what you face.
